Understanding Air Quality and Its Impact on Health

Air quality refers to the cleanliness of the air we breathe. It’s crucial for our health and well-being. In urban areas, like the Upper East Side, NY, the air contains various pollutants and allergens. These include dust, pollen, mold spores, and vehicle emissions. Such substances can harm our health.

Common urban pollutants affect our daily lives. For instance, vehicle emissions can exacerbate respiratory conditions. Dust and mold can trigger allergies and asthma. The presence of these contaminants highlights the need for air quality improvement.

Poor indoor air quality poses significant health risks. It can lead to respiratory diseases, heart problems, and worsen allergies. Long-term exposure can even affect cognitive functions. Therefore, understanding and improving air quality is essential. It ensures a healthier life for everyone.

The Importance of Duct Cleaning for Air Quality Improvement

Duct cleaning plays a vital role in enhancing indoor air quality. Over time, air ducts accumulate dust, allergens, and pollutants. Cleaning these ducts can significantly reduce these contaminants. Thus, it improves the air you breathe indoors.

The duct cleaning process involves several steps. First, professionals inspect the ducts using cameras. This helps identify areas that need cleaning. Then, they use high-powered vacuums and brushes to remove debris. Finally, they may apply antimicrobial treatments to prevent the future growth of mold and bacteria.

This thorough cleaning removes pollutants effectively. It ensures that air circulating through HVAC systems is clean. As a result, residents enjoy cleaner air, fewer allergens, and a healthier living environment.

Benefits of Regular Duct Cleaning in Upper East Side, NY

Regular duct cleaning offers numerous benefits for residents in the Upper East Side, NY. These include allergen reduction, improved HVAC efficiency, and odor elimination. Each benefit contributes to a healthier, more comfortable living environment.

Allergen Reduction

Duct cleaning significantly reduces the amount of allergens in the air. Pollen, dust mites, and pet dander often accumulate in air ducts. When HVAC systems run, these allergens circulate throughout your home. Regular cleaning of air ducts minimizes this issue, leading to cleaner air and fewer allergy symptoms for residents.

Improved HVAC Efficiency

Clean ducts improve the efficiency of HVAC systems. When air ducts are clogged with debris, HVAC systems must work harder to circulate air. This not only increases energy consumption but can also lead to premature system failure. Cleaning the ducts ensures that air flows freely, enhancing system efficiency and longevity. As a result, residents may notice reduced energy bills and fewer HVAC repairs.

Odor Elimination

Over time, air ducts can accumulate odors from pets, cooking, and tobacco use. These odors can linger, making indoor air smell unpleasant. Duct cleaning removes these odor-trapping particles, freshening the air throughout the home.

Supporting Statistics and Studies

While specific statistics and studies on duct cleaning’s impact in the Upper East Side, NY, may be scarce, broader research supports its benefits. For example, the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) acknowledges that duct cleaning can reduce indoor air pollutants.

A study published in the “Journal of Environmental and Public Health” found that duct cleaning significantly reduced home dust and microbial contamination. This indicates a positive impact on indoor air quality and potentially on residents’ health.

FAQs

How often should ducts be cleaned in Upper East Side, NY?

Ideally, ducts should be cleaned every 3 to 5 years. However, this may vary based on factors like pets, allergies, and recent renovations.

Can duct cleaning reduce energy bills?

Yes, duct cleaning can improve HVAC efficiency, potentially leading to lower energy bills by removing obstructions that force the system to work harder.

Are there signs that my ducts need immediate cleaning?

Yes, visible mold, excessive dust blowing from vents, and unexplained allergy symptoms are critical signs that your ducts require immediate attention.

Is duct cleaning disruptive to daily life?

Professional duct cleaning is generally not disruptive. Most services complete the process in a few hours, depending on the system’s size and condition.

Can I clean my ducts myself?

While you can do minor maintenance, like vent and filter cleaning, professional tools and expertise are needed for a thorough duct cleaning.

How do I choose a duct cleaning service?

Look for certifications, read reviews, consider their experience, inquire about their cleaning methods, and ensure transparency regarding pricing and procedures.
